WHALES KEEP BUYING ETH.

Let’s put it this way: while everyone’s been bracing for Ethereum to nosedive, the big players—the whales—are quietly scooping up more ETH. Just recently, one whale snapped up over 10,000 ETH for $16 million, and that’s not an isolated case. In fact, wallets holding 1,000 to 10,000 ETH are at their highest count since 2023, showing a clear trend: the smart money is accumulating.

Despite all the chatter about Ethereum being set for a bigger dump, these whales aren’t flinching. Instead, they’re betting on a turnaround, and the technicals are starting to agree—analysts are spotting bullish patterns and breakout signals.
